Hi, we are running the latest version of CW2K LMS bundle. We have set the system up onsite and all works OK. We are now trying to remotley manage the Network and we have a 2 Meg Leased line into it, which hits a Checkpoint Firewall. We can connect to everything all be it slowly, however it will not load Campus Manager, it gets to the point of trying to connect to the ANI server, but then issues an error message 'Cannot Connect to ANI Server' and says that it's an unknown error, and to make sure the ANI server is running. We have checked all of this but I can't help thinking that it's something to do with our Firewall. We have opened up a number of ports that are mentioned in the CW2K CD One Installation and Setup guide but no luck. Anyone out there had a simlar problem. Also can you tell me if there are any other ports we might need to open up on the Firewall?

Campus uses CDP/SNMP. Are both allowed to pass thru the Firewall?

The CiscoWorks Server is behind the Firewall and directly connected to the Network that it is looking after. The problem arrises when we try to connect to Campus Manager on this Server over a web connection from the other side of the Firewall. As I understand, SNMP is only used between the CW2K Server and the Network devices themselves, and not between the CW2K Server and a web client, and CDP is only used between Network devices! Everything works fine when the web client is the same side of the Firewall as the Network and thus avoiding the Firewall!

Is Java/Java Scripts also being blocked by the Firewall?. As it's also used by CW2000.

No Java and Java scripting is OK it seems. We can use everything including all the RME stuff, and CiscoView without any probs. It is only when the ANI Server is involved that we have problems (ie Campus Manager Toplogy Services, Path Analysis, User Tracking etc!)
